The Freedom of Information Act (FOIA), found at 5 U.S.C. 552 (link provided below), was enacted in 1966. The FOIA provides any person the right to request access to Federal agency records. All agencies of the Executive Branch of the United States government are required to provide records, upon receipt of a written request that reasonably describes the records, with the exception of information that is protected from disclosure by any of the nine exemptions and three exclusions of the FOIA.
